Many treatments for people who have an issue with alcohol and other drugs will consist of the partner in some method.
It is likewise extremely essential that the problems in the relationship be dealt with; these issues do not go away because the drinking or substance abuse has actually stopped. Many couples are both surprised and disappointed that they continue to have many fights and arguments after the drug abuse has actually stopped. The important point here is substance abuse by a partner triggers damage to the marriage or relationship and these issues require to be treated, too.

Hence, lasting healing from substance use depends, in part, on making the relationship better. Getting rid of drinking or drug use is just the starting point; when sobriety is achieved, a supportive caring relationship can be among the greatest consider making that sobriety last.

Addiction is a disease. Too often, this disease impacts not just the person struggling through a dependency, but those that are within close proximity. For those on the outside looking in, seeing an addiction takeover a person's life is not only challenging, but also frustrating. As an entire, dependency can create an environment constructed on mistrust and resentment.
What does it really mean to be in a relationship with an addict and how can you help somebody else get rid of the disease of a dependency? As Dr. David Sack mentions in Psychology Today, a single person's dependency can threaten their partner's physical, psychological, and monetary health as well as their professional life.
We stress about their health and fear that they might overdose. "There's nothing more uncomfortable than seeing someone you enjoy injured themselves and those around them," Dr. Sack writes.
